# LinearCli.Api.call/2's {:error, :missing_api_key} (LINEAR_API_KEY not
# set), reached through any of the Ash manual actions that wrap it -
# Ash's own action pipeline stringifies the original reason into
# Ash.Error.Unknown.UnknownError's :error field ("unknown error:
# :missing_api_key", verified directly) rather than preserving the atom,
# hence the exact-string match below instead of `error: :missing_api_key`.
# A plain pattern match (no guard - `=~` isn't guard-safe) degrades
# gracefully to the generic catch-all below if Ash's wrapping format ever
# changes, rather than raising a fresh error of its own. A missing API key
# is a configuration problem, not a surprising crash - give it a clear
# message and sysexits.h's EX_CONFIG (78) instead of the catch-all's raw
# error dump. See #74.
defp handle_error(
%Ash.Error.Unknown{
errors: [%Ash.Error.Unknown.UnknownError{error: "unknown error: :missing_api_key"} | _]
},
debug,
halt
) do
IO.puts(:stderr, "LINEAR_API_KEY is not set.")
IO.puts(:stderr, "Set it to your Linear API key - see https://linear.app/settings/api")
IO.puts(:stderr, "** Missing configuration, cannot continue **")
maybe_print_backtrace(debug)
halt.(78)
end

defmodule LinearCli.CLI.MissingApiKeyTest do
# async: false - unsets the real (VM-global, not per-process)
# LINEAR_API_KEY env var, same reason/pattern as LinearCli.ApiTest.
use ExUnit.Case, async: false
import ExUnit.CaptureIO

test "a missing LINEAR_API_KEY gives a clear message and exits 78, not a raw Ash dump" do
previous = System.get_env("LINEAR_API_KEY")
System.delete_env("LINEAR_API_KEY")
on_exit(fn -> previous && System.put_env("LINEAR_API_KEY", previous) end)

test_pid = self()
halt = fn code -> send(test_pid, {:halted, code}) end

output = capture_io(:stderr, fn -> LinearCli.CLI.main(["whoami"], halt) end)

assert_received {:halted, 78}
assert output =~ "LINEAR_API_KEY is not set."
assert output =~ "https://linear.app/settings/api"
refute output =~ "What the heck is this?"
refute output =~ "Ash.Error"
end
end
